yes_its_me December 10, 2008 at 4:59 am

Sixties:
Fiat Spyder, Fiat X19, MGA, MGB, Triumph TR4, Triumph TR6, Porsche 912, Porsche 911. Chevrolet Corvette
Seventies:
Triumph TR6, TR7, TR8, MGBGT, MGB, Porsche 914, 911, 928, 924, Chevrolet Corvette, Datsun 240/260Z
Eighties:
Porsche 930, Porsche 944, Pontiac Fiero, Chevrolet Corvette,
Everything here can be found in restorable condition for under 15 K and under 10 K in many cases.
